000003595 520__ $$2eng$$aThe paper presents the main results of the experimental investigation aimed at reduction of losses in the exhaust hood of steam turbines. The effects of the inlet flow swirl, the tangential blowing-up of the additional steam flow on the wall of diffuser and the last stage moving-blades tip clearance jet were taken into account. Great attentian was paid to the exhaust hood design with the radial rib in the upper part of the casing. The optimal design of rib was experimentaly investigated.
